网络流量安全分析在网络安全防护中的风险评估方法?
在当今信息时代,网络已经成为人们工作和生活的重要组成部分。然而,随着网络技术的不断发展,网络安全问题也日益凸显。网络流量安全分析作为网络安全防护的重要手段,对于评估网络风险具有重要意义。本文将深入探讨网络流量安全分析在网络安全防护中的风险评估方法,旨在为网络安全从业者提供有益的参考。
一、网络流量安全分析概述
网络流量安全分析是指通过对网络数据包进行实时监测、捕获、分析和处理,以发现潜在的安全威胁和风险。其主要目的是确保网络系统的稳定性和安全性,防止网络攻击和恶意软件的侵害。
网络流量安全分析的主要内容包括:
数据包捕获:通过网络接口捕获进出网络的数据包,为后续分析提供数据基础。
数据包分析:对捕获到的数据包进行内容解析,识别数据包中的恶意代码、异常流量等。
异常检测:利用统计分析和机器学习等方法,识别网络中的异常行为和潜在威胁。
风险评估:根据分析结果,对网络风险进行评估,为网络安全防护提供依据。
二、网络流量安全分析在网络安全防护中的风险评估方法
- 基于统计学的风险评估方法
统计学方法是一种常用的风险评估方法,通过分析网络流量数据,识别异常行为和潜在威胁。具体包括以下步骤:
(1)数据预处理:对网络流量数据进行清洗、去噪等处理,确保数据质量。
(2)特征提取:从网络流量数据中提取关键特征,如数据包大小、传输速率、端口号等。
(3)异常检测:利用统计学方法,如K-means聚类、主成分分析等,识别异常流量。
(4)风险评估:根据异常检测结果,对网络风险进行评估。
- 基于机器学习的风险评估方法
机器学习方法通过训练数据集,建立预测模型,对网络风险进行评估。具体包括以下步骤:
(1)数据收集:收集大量网络流量数据,包括正常数据和异常数据。
(2)特征工程:对原始数据进行处理,提取有意义的特征。
(3)模型训练:利用机器学习算法,如支持向量机、决策树等,对特征进行分类。
(4)风险评估:根据训练好的模型,对未知数据进行风险评估。
- 基于专家系统的风险评估方法
专家系统是一种基于专家知识和经验的决策支持系统。在网络安全领域,专家系统可以结合网络流量安全分析结果,对网络风险进行评估。具体包括以下步骤:
(1)知识库构建:收集专家知识和经验,构建知识库。
(2)推理机设计:根据知识库,设计推理机,实现知识推理。
(3)风险评估:利用推理机,对网络风险进行评估。
三、案例分析
某企业网络流量安全分析过程中,发现以下异常现象:
数据包大小异常:部分数据包大小明显超出正常范围。
传输速率异常:网络传输速率出现频繁波动。
端口号异常:部分端口号异常开放,存在潜在风险。
针对以上异常现象,采用基于机器学习的风险评估方法进行评估:
特征提取:提取数据包大小、传输速率、端口号等特征。
模型训练:利用支持向量机算法,对特征进行分类。
风险评估:根据模型预测结果,判断异常现象为高风险。
根据风险评估结果,企业及时采取措施,修复漏洞,防止潜在的网络攻击。
总之,网络流量安全分析在网络安全防护中的风险评估方法对于保障网络安全具有重要意义。通过采用多种风险评估方法,可以全面、准确地识别网络风险,为网络安全防护提供有力支持。
猜你喜欢:业务性能指标